Baked Jalapeno Chicken and Cheese Wontons

Servings:

A healthier take on fried wontons, these spicy baked wontons are filled with chicken, jalapeno cream cheese, and Borden® Cheddar and Monterey Jack Cheese Shreds.

Instructions

  1. 1 Preheat oven to 425 degrees F (220 degrees C). Line a rimmed ba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. 2 Place cooked chicken cubes in a food processor. Pulse until chicken resembles crumbs. Add shredded Cheddar and Monterey Jack cheese and jalapeno cream cheese. Pulse 2 or 3 times until mixed. If mixture appears dry, add more cream cheese, 1 tablespoon at a time.
  3. 3 Place a heaping teaspoon of chicken-cheese mixture on the bottom corner of a wonton wrapper. Leave a 1/2 inch border around wonton. Brush the edges with water and fold over opposite corner to form a triangle. Press to seal edges. Repeat for all wontons.
  4. 4 Place wontons on prepared baking sheet. Spray lightly with cooking spray. Turn; lightly spray other side of wontons with cooking spray.
  5. 5 Bake in preheated oven until the edges turn brown, 8 or 9 minutes.
  6. 6 Serve warm with salsa or soy sauce.
